Shein, the ultra-fast-fashion retailer, has reportedly acquired Everlane, the apparel brand known for its "radical transparency" and ethical pricing model. Everlane has struggled financially in recent years, and the deal raises questions about whether the merger could alienate Everlane's loyal customer base or introduce a new segment of Shein shoppers to higher-priced goods.

Everlane, founded in 2010, built its brand on the promise of ethical, affordable luxury—offering minimalist basics with transparent pricing and a focus on sustainable sourcing. However, the company's financial performance has faltered in recent years, facing increased competition from both traditional retailers and direct-to-consumer upstarts. Shein, the Chinese-founded fast-fashion titan, has grown explosively by offering ultra-low prices and an enormous, rapidly rotating inventory through a highly efficient supply chain. The acquisition of Everlane would mark a significant shift for Shein, traditionally associated with disposable fashion, as it seeks to add a brand with a more premium, values-driven positioning. According to the report from NPR, the central question now is whether the merger will alienate Everlane's existing shoppers—who value transparency and ethical production—or sway droves of Shein fans to trade up to a slightly higher price point. No financial terms of the deal have been disclosed in the available information. The acquisition suggests that Shein may be attempting to diversify its brand portfolio and capture a more affluent, sustainability-conscious customer segment. For Everlane, the deal could provide access to Shein's vast supply chain and distribution network, potentially improving its cost structure and scale. However, there is a risk that Everlane's existing customer base might view Shein's fast-fashion model as antithetical to the brand's core values of ethical production and transparency. If those shoppers defect, Shein could struggle to retain the brand's premium positioning. Conversely, Shein's enormous customer base—particularly younger, price-sensitive consumers—might be introduced to Everlane as a "step up" in quality and values, potentially expanding the brand's reach. Industry observers would likely note that such mergers often face integration challenges, as the target brand's identity may be diluted or its supply chain ethics questioned. The success of the deal could depend on how Shein manages to maintain Everlane's distinct voice while leveraging its own operational advantages. For investors and market participants, the acquisition of an ethical brand by a fast-fashion leader highlights the ongoing consolidation in the apparel industry. It reflects a broader trend where scale and efficiency become paramount, even for companies that originally built their reputation on purpose-driven missions. The potential implications are nuanced. If Shein successfully integrates Everlane without compromising its ethical image, it could create a new category of "accessible sustainable fashion" that appeals to both value and values. However, the risk of consumer backlash remains significant, as Everlane's most loyal customers may reject the association with a company often criticized for labor practices and environmental impact. Looking ahead, the industry may see more cross-segment acquisitions as retailers seek to cover multiple price points and consumer identities. The Everlane-Shein deal could serve as a test case for whether a fast-fashion giant can successfully nurture a "conscious" brand. Ultimately, the outcome would likely depend on execution, communication, and whether the combined entity can deliver on both affordability and ethical promises—a balance that has proven difficult to achieve in the past.
